Gerald “Jerry” Bateman of Hermiston was born August 11, 1947 in Tillamook, Oregon, the son of Irvine and Margaret (Ewan) Bateman. He passed away in Hermiston on Monday, August 31, 2020 at the age of 73.
As a child, Jerry moved with his family to Brookings, Oregon where he grew up and attended school. He graduated from Brookings High School in the class of 1965. After high school, Jerry was drafted into the Army and served two years during the Vietnam War. After his honorable discharge, he returned to the Southern Oregon coast where he worked in the woods for several years. He moved to Eastern Oregon in the mid 1970's where he has resided since. He has lived in the Hermiston community for over thirty years.
Jerry worked for Pendleton Grain Growers (PGG) for over thirty years in many positions. He retired three years ago.
Jerry loved hunting deer and elk and tinkering in his shop after deer and elk seasons were over. He was an avid reader and especially enjoyed Louis L’Amour books. He had a special way of recalling events and was a good teller of stories. He was always willing to help a friend or neighbor. He enjoyed going to his friend Bill’s cabin in Albee and working with Darwin Hodges´ on his ranch moving livestock and doing repairs.
Jerry married Sherry Norvelle at McNary on June 16, 1984.
He is survived by wife, Sherry; daughter, Shiloh (James) Jones and children, Savannah, Rowan and Sophie; daughter, Poppy (Ray) Plowman and children, Kelsea and Linus; son Austin (Candice) Fertterer and son, Nathan and great granddaughter, Kylie; daughter, Dusty Fertterer; daughter, Michelle (Mikie) Geagel and children, Samantha, Dakota, Grayce and Sierra; brother, John (Joann) Bateman; sister, Barbara (Darryl) Niemi; sister, Nancy Cook; and many nieces, nephews and extended family members.
He was preceded in death by his parents and a sister, Linda.
